From Arequipa: Salinas Lagoon Full-Day Trip with Hot Springs

2. From Arequipa: Salinas Lagoon Full-Day Trip with Hot Springs

Discover the natural wonders of the Salinas Lagoon and the Salinas and Aguada Blanca National Reservation on this multi-stop day tour, including round-trip transportation from Arequipa. Surround yourself in nature and take a dip in the Lojen Hot Springs. Start bright and early with pickup directly from accommodation in Arequipa. Then start the journey to the Laguna de Salinas (Salinas Lagoon), making a few different stops along the way. After a 45-minute ride, arrive at your first stop: the Mirador de los Volcanes in the Chiguata District. From there, you’ll be able to observe the area’s representative volcanoes and take unbeatable photos. Reach the main square of Chiguata where its traditional holy spirit church is located. Take a seat and taste a traditional breakfast of the area (costs not included). In another hour, stop at Alto Simbral (4200 masl) where you can observe plants of the area such as queñua, areta, tola, and more. Arrive finally at the Salinas Lagoon where you’ll stay between 1 and 1.5 hours, making different stops to observe flamingos and water mirrors. The Salinas Lagoon is a high-salt Andean lake located at 4300 m. high within the protected Salinas and Aguada Blanca National Reservation. Here, you’ll be surrounded by the volcanoes Misti, Ubinas, and Pichu Pichu. Afterward, head towards the Lojen Hot Springs and mini volcano to enjoy a relaxing bath (fees not included). After unwinding in the hot springs, return to Chiguata to have lunch (fees not included) and then start making your way back to the city of Arequipa. Arrive in the evening and get dropped off near the Plaza de Armas.

Tour in the Colca Canyon with a Horseback Ride

8. Tour in the Colca Canyon with a Horseback Ride

During this 2 days/1 night trip in the Colca, you will discover one of the deepest canyon in the world, watch the andean condor's flight, ride an authentic Paso horse and sleep in a very confortable hotel in a nice and typical village. First Day: You will picked up between 7:40 and 8:10 AM at your hotel downtown in Arequipa by mini-bus. The guide who speaks English and Spanish will lead the group. You’ll take the route to the Colca Valley and Canyon, and crossing the “Salinas and Aguada Blanca” Natural Reserve, you’ll be able to watch Vicunas, Alpacas and Llamas - typical animals living in this deserted pampa composed by huge volcanoes like the Misti, the Chachani and the Ampato. The bus will stop several times on the way to enjoy the splendid landscapes. One of the most impressive viewpoints is the Volcanoes Mirador located at the highest pass at 4910 meters above sea level (16108 ft.) (we advise you to stay hydrated and to drink coca leafs tea to ease your acclimatization). Afterwards, you will go down to reach Chivay (3600 meters above sea level - 11811 ft.) and there you'll continue to our comfortable hotel in Yanque. Lunch not included. At 2:30 PM, your equestrian guide and the Peruvian Paso horses will pick you up at the hotel. Then you’ll start the 3-hour ride (private or very small size group). At the main square of Yanque, you will see the splendid church built by the Spanish in the XVIIth century. Then you’ll cross the Colca River on the Cervantes bridge, from where you will be able to observe the famous “Colca”, small cereals storage holes carved in the cliff. You will continue to ride until the pre-Inca cemetery. These tombs dominating the valley present skulls and bones from the Collagua culture. You’ll pursue to the Coporaque's Village, whose fountain is in honor of the Inca, reference of the conquest by this civilization over the Colca Valley. Going back to Yanque, you’ll pass in front of the famous « amphitheater », succession of pre-Inca terraces in circular format. To finish, you’ll cross the impressive Sifon bridge before arriving at your hotel. Overnight in Yanque (dinner not included). Second day: THE CRUZ OF CONDOR: Breakfast at the hotel (included), then the bus will pick you up at the hotel around 6:45 AM in order to arrive early to the “Condor's Cross”, amazing viewpoint above the Colca Canyon (second deepest in the world) from where you can see the magical flight of the Condor, so symbolic in the Andean culture. PRE-INCA TERRACES: On the way back, you’ll stop in the small village of Maca and in different vantage points where you can enjoy landscapes composed by typical pre-Inca Terraces. Return to Chivay (lunch not included). Arrival time in Arequipa around 5:00 PM.
